The current offer clearly is for existing Platinum users. So you're not even supposed to see/know about that lifetime upgrade. I suspect they will offer this also as an upgrade to X3 and older at a discount, but I guess you will just have to wait. Same for upgrades from Artist/Professional.
Right now the pricing seems to be:
* subscribed, but no renewal yet: $199.
* subscribed, and renewal in 2016 (so most likely a running subscription since Platinum was released): $99.
I'm in the $199 camp as I only upgraded my X1 to Platinum end of 2015 and am still on my 1st year of Platinum.
